Reward System

The reward system is a brain circuit that reinforces behaviors by releasing pleasurable sensations, primarily through the neurotransmitter dopamine, crucial in motivation and addiction processes.

Pleasure

A feeling of satisfaction or joy that can result from various stimuli or activities, contributing to overall well-being.

Generalized Anxiety Disorder

A mental health disorder characterized by persistent and excessive worry about a number of different things.

Panic Disorder

A psychiatric disorder characterized by sudden and repeated attacks of intense fear that may include physical symptoms, such as heart palpitations, dizziness, or abdominal distress.
